The Renfrew Center of Coconut Creek, FL offers an unmatched opportunity, in the field of eating disorders, for a Prep Cook to work in an environment that changes lives. The Renfrew Center provides opportunities for individuals of all backgrounds, that have the desire and passion to foster a positive outcome and impact on our patients' lives.

Responsibilities:
• Patient tray preparation, food preparation, and serving meals.
• Putting away inventory, managing stock rotation, dishwashing, sanitation, and general kitchen clean-up.
• May need to jump in and help cook if needed.
• Responsible for the preparation of menu items
• Maintaining a safe and clean environment and being attentive to patient needs
Requirements:
Hours: 40 hours per week - Must be flexible on days may include a Saturday or Sunday. May need to work on a Holiday.
The Renfrew Center provides cisgender adolescent girls and adult women, transgender, and non-binary individuals with the tools they need to succeed - in recovery and in life. Offering a warm, nurturing environment, Renfrew's treatment philosophy emphasizes the importance of a collaborative therapeutic relationship, a feminist-relational approach, and the belief that every person needs to actively participate in their own recovery
Requirements
High School Diploma or equivalent preferred.
Minimum 3-5 year's previous experience.
Dietary Healthcare background is a plus.
Hospitality training and/or Culinary Arts training a plus.
Must be able to push, pull, and lift 25 LBS.
The ideal individual will have excellent communication skills, be energetic and team oriented with ability to multi-task.
